Plan Ahead for Every Activity

Everyone may want something different during this trip. So, make sure that you plan your itinerary. This is crucial when traveling with different age groups. Create a plan that suits varying interests. You also have to consider their energy levels and mobility needs.

Choose activities that everyone can enjoy. Everyone can visit Chiang Mai or join in a river cruise. For sure, everyone would love beach days in Phuket. Make sure that you allow time for rest. And most importantly, there should be cultural experiences.

Mobility Needs

Consider this when traveling to Thailand. You might have a family member that has mobility issues. Thankfully, major tourist areas in Thailand have improved accessibility. However, check ahead of time because some destinations may still require lots of walking. So, check if the sites you want to visit have ramps or elevators. Opt for private transportation. This guarantees your convenience and comfort.

Research About the Weather

The hot and humid weather can be too much. Check the daily temperatures. Find the best time for your sightseeing. Make sure to keep everyone hydrated. Take breaks when you have to walk for long periods. You can then get a massage after a long day of touring. There are many massage and spa centers anywhere in Thailand.

Food and Water Safety if Important

It can be tempting to eat anywhere. Thailand has the most deliciously interesting cuisine. However, it may not be for everyone’s taste. Most are spicy food and unfamiliar. This can be challenging when you bring your kids to this trip. Find kid-friendly meals.
